When someone is just getting off alcohol or drugs, they will typically experience withdrawal symptoms as their body detoxes. Detox may be done in a medically supervised detox center or treatment facility so that the person has eliminated the drugs from the body and they are physically and mentally stable, and of course off drugs and alcohol.

There are a few different types of detox in or near St. Paul that people can choose from. Different substances present different withdrawal symptoms, and certain patients may be at risk of dangerous side effects of detox and likely need closer medical supervision and more intensive engagement. Either way, anyone detoxing or making the decision to quit heavy drug or alcohol use should always do so at a qualified facility and not at home on their own. This is because of some of the medical risks associated with withdrawal, but also because it reduces the risks associated with relapse. A relapse during detox can commonly result in an accidental overdose, so obtaining supervised detoxification services and gaining access to an extensive system of support could literally save the person's life.

Some facilities provide a natural and holistic detox, when it isn't expected that there might be any risks or health hazards based off of the client's current health and drug history. Even some of the more serious physical addictions, like heroin addiction, are not life-threatening but produce extreme withdrawal symptoms in the first couple days of detox. These symptoms steadily decrease within a few days on their own and can be accomplished without drugs of any kind through a holistic detoxification.

Medical detoxification is performed in an inpatient setting with the use of prescription medications. This could be required for an individual who is struggling with alcoholism and will require medication to get control over the life-threatening withdrawal symptoms, as is also the case with certain prescription medications that people develop dependence to. Medically assisted detoxification may also be preferred among opioid dependent individuals, who would want be administered detox medications to temporarily relieve opioid withdrawal symptoms as they come off of heroin or other opiate medications.
